Addiction Rehab In Travelers Rest
14
Local Agents
Secure
Booking
Addiction Rehab Center Travelers Rest - South Carolina
Top Travelers Rest Businesses Listings
Verified professionals Listings Travelers Rest, South Carolina
14
Local Agents
Secure
Booking
Verified professionals Listings Travelers Rest, South Carolina